The Duty of Halal in Middle Eastern Food
When checking out the abundant tapestry of Middle Eastern cuisine, you'll quickly see that halal concepts play an essential function fit the food society (Middle Eastern food Vancouver). Halal, implying "permitted" in Arabic, guides just how food is sourced, prepared, and taken in. This means only details animals can be eaten, and they should be slaughtered in a humane and ceremonial way

Trademark Meals From Different Areas
As you explore the diverse areas of the Middle East, you'll find that each location boasts its very own trademark meals, showing neighborhood components and culinary practices. In Lebanon, you can not miss the flavorful tabbouleh, a fresh salad made with parsley, bulgur, and tomatoes. Traveling to Syria, and you'll experience kibbeh, which incorporates ground meat and flavors, usually offered with yogurt.
In the Gulf states, enjoy the abundant machboos, a spiced rice recipe with meat or seafood. Venture to Turkey, where you'll enjoy the succulent döner kebab, skillfully experienced and offered in various ways.
Do not fail to remember concerning Iran, home to the aromatic saffron-infused rice recipe called tahchin, layered with chicken or lamb. Each dish narrates, inviting you to experience the unique tastes and societies of the Middle East. Embrace this culinary trip, and allow your palate explore!

Are There Vegetarian or Vegan Middle Eastern Cuisines?
Yes, you'll locate lots of vegetarian and vegan Middle Eastern dishes. Dishes like falafel, tabbouleh, and baba ghanoush are delicious choices.
